Transaction e41d9ece3efa9f73e1bbd6d5340be70e115deacb52ba0f1b61e30589bde6b586

12 Input
1 Outputs
  • e41d9ece3efa9f73e1bbd6d5340be70e115deacb52ba0f1b61e30589bde6b586:0
  • value  4021046
    address  3DrxhQsV98PPJmyKhskxXw2eNjBhJpkf9r